Boil Arbi and mash well. Add ginger garlic paste, curry powder and salt to taste.
Add cornflour, chopped nuts, raisins and bred crumbs and mix well to the mashed arbi.
Add green chillies and coriander leaves and mix well.
Arbi kofta batter is ready to fry. Apply oil in palm and make small round balls. Heat oil in a wok on medium flame. Fry Arbi kofta balls till golden brown. Transfer it to a tissue paper to absorb oil. Keep the fried koftas aside.
Boil water in a wok. Add onions, tomatoes, cashew, cardamom, green chillies, cloves and cinnamon. Let it boil for 5 minutes. When it's cooked let it cool. Blend the mixture in a blender and keep it aside.
Heat oil in a wok on medium flame. Add cloves and cinnamon. Let it splutter. Add little chopped onion and ginger garlic paste. Saute well till raw smell disappear. Add blended mixture to it. Add dry masala powders (chilli powder, garam masala powder, curry powder), sugar and salt to taste. Mix well.
Let it boil for few minutes. Add 3 cups of water.Cover it and cook till oil floats on top of the gravy. Add crushed kasoori methi and fresh cream. Mix well. Add fried Arbi koftas to the malai gravy. Garnish it with coriander leaves. Yummy Abri Malai Kofta Gravy is ready to serve with hot rice, rotis and flavoured rice.
